Overview of project/role
This is an excellent development opportunity for the right candidate to join Transport for London’s Safety, Health & Environment (SHE) team, supporting the Capital Delivery Directorate. You will play a key role in ensuring construction projects across TfL are delivered safely and sustainably.
As a SHE Advisor, you will support SHE Business Partners with assurance activities such as site inspections, safety data reporting, incident management system support, and SHE communications. You’ll contribute to the development and implementation of SHE plans, engage with live project activities, and help ensure TfL staff, customers, and supply chain partners go home safe and healthy every day.
This role offers exposure to major infrastructure projects and has a clear pathway for progression within TfL’s SHE function.
Key accountabilities
- Support SHE Business Partners in delivering Level 2 assurance activities across TfL Capital Delivery projects.
- Assist with SHE data gathering, analysis, and reporting to inform decision-making and compliance.
- Provide tactical support for incident management systems and SHE governance processes.
- Contribute to SHE communications and engagement initiatives to promote a positive safety culture.
- Undertake site visits and project meetings to gain practical experience in construction safety and risk management.
